Visit to the Mosque of Cordoba and its forest of columns

One of the things to do in Cordoba with children is to visit the Mosque of CordobaWith more than 800 marble columns, it is one of the most impressive monuments in Cordoba and one of the city's most popular tourist attractions.
The mosque is a place of Islamic worship and the cathedral is a place of Catholic worship, where children can enjoy exploring the different spaces and discovering the unique architectural details. Exploring the Alcazar of the Christian Monarchs

The Alcazar is a fortified palace, a jewel of Andalusian architecture and one of Cordoba's main tourist attractions. Visitors can explore the palace's gardens and courtyards, see the exhibitions inside, or simply enjoy the views from the tower. Shows and cultural events are also organised at the Alcázar, such as music concerts and dance performances.
A very interesting place to visit with the family and a must on your list of things to do in Cordoba with children, where they will undoubtedly enjoy the gardens, explore the different rooms and learn about the history of the place.
Strolling through the Jewish quarter of Cordoba

Another of the things to do in Cordoba with children is to stroll through the Jewish quarter of Cordoba, better known as the "Jewish Quarter". the Jewish Quarterwhich is located in the historic centre. It is a labyrinth of narrow streets, courtyards and squares full of charm, history and lots of flowers. Children can enjoy the narrow streets, discover the craft shops and learn about the history of the Jews in Spain.
In the Jewish Quarter you can also find the Plaza del Zocowhich used to be the centre of the neighbourhood's commercial life. Today, this square is a popular place to sit down for a coffee or a glass of wine and enjoy the life and atmosphere of the neighbourhood.

A walk through the historic centre of Cordoba

The historical centre Cordoba is a lovely place to walk around and see the old architecture. There are plenty of shops, restaurants and cafes for the family to enjoy together. Whether it's a drink in the Corredera Square or enjoy its gastronomy in the different restaurants, with a wide variety of typical dishes such as salmorejo, oxtail and flamenquines.
